Sample an authentic slice of Tuscan living at this traditional manor set in the Val di Merse countryside. The vast gardens and views from the private pool and alfresco dining terrace steal the show here. And if you can look past some of the fussier interiors, you’ll also find a practical home that’s prime for a multi-generational family stay. Split between the main house and a separate annexe sleeping four, each bedroom has an en-suite for a little extra privacy. It’s worth noting that a car is essential for exploring and stocking up on provisions. But with the hilltop town of Chiusdino just a short scenic drive away, we don’t think you’ll mind.

Explore the enchanting Abbazia di San Galgano
Immerse yourself in the awe-inspiring ruins of this 13th-century Gothic church and abbey. Surrounded by picturesque farmland, it offers a serene escape from the bustling tourist attractions. Discover the legend of King Arthur's sword and enjoy a peaceful atmosphere.

Discover the Sword in the Stone at Cappella di San Galgano
A peaceful place of worship in the Tuscan countryside, where you can explore the 12th-century knight's shrine and see his sword displayed as a holy relic. Relax in the quiet surroundings and take in the stunning views.

Discover the Legendary Sword in the Rock of San Galgano
Immerse yourself in the fascinating history of San Galgano as you explore the small circular chapel and witness the symbolic sword piercing the rock. A free and easily accessible attraction that captivates visitors of all ages.
